jak znaleźć duplikaty wierszy w gnumeric lub Libreoffice calc

25

Mam gnumeric i libreoffice calc, jak znaleźć duplikaty wierszy? gdybym mógł użyć libreoffice, byłoby lepiej, ale wszystko jest dla mnie dobre.

Mam najnowszą stabilną wersję obu programów

Lynob
źródło
Czy za pomocą „znajdź” chcesz ukryć / usunąć zduplikowane wiersze?
Wilf
1
@Wilf chcę ich zanotować, później chcę je usunąć
Lynob

Odpowiedzi:

24

W ten sposób możesz ukryć, a następnie usunąć zduplikowane wiersze (lub „rekordy”) w Libreoffice Calc

  • Przejdź do arkusza zawierającego zduplikowane wpisy i wybierz „Dane” > „Filtr” > „Filtr standardowy(wydaje się, że automatycznie wybiera dane w arkuszu, który będzie filtrował, możesz to zrobić wcześniej ręcznie) .
    Następnie w wyskakującym oknie wybierz kolumnę (pole - może być możliwe wprowadzenie wielu „pól”) , a jako wartości wpisz „Not Empty”.
    Następnie w menu rozwijanym „Opcje ” wybierz „Bez duplikatów” - możesz też wybrać inne opcje, takie jak „Rozróżniana wielkość liter” , „Kopiuj wyniki do” itp. wprowadź opis zdjęcia tutaj

  • Następnie powinien odfiltrować dane i ukryć wszelkie zduplikowane rekordy. Możesz skopiować to do nowego arkusza, jeśli chcesz mieć zestaw danych bez duplikatów (zamiast tylko ukrywania duplikatów).

    W razie potrzeby możesz zresetować filtr, przechodząc do „Dane” > „Filtr” > „Resetuj filtr”

    wprowadź opis zdjęcia tutaj

Działa to z Libreoffice 4.2.5.2 Strona pomocy dla „Standardowego filtra” jest tutaj .

Wilf
źródło
10

Aby wykryć duplikaty w kolumnie, istnieje rozwiązanie na www.techrepublic.com . Jest napisany dla MS Excel, ale działa również w gnumeric i LibreOffice Calc .

Chodzi głównie o tę formułę:

=if(countif(e$4:e$9;e4)>1;'yes';'no')

Zobacz zrzut ekranu:

wprowadź opis zdjęcia tutaj

Manu
źródło
1
Witamy w Ask Ubuntu! Zalecam edycję tej odpowiedzi, aby rozszerzyć ją o podsumowanie lub przekształcenie ważnych informacji z połączonej strony , więc ta odpowiedź jest samodzielna. (Jest to uważane za lepsze od odpowiedzi, która ma sens tylko wtedy, gdy ludzie czytają zewnętrznie połączoną stronę.)
Eliah Kagan
3

Aby znaleźć zduplikowane wiersze i ich odpowiednie liczby w MS Excel lub LibreOffice, możesz użyć następującej formuły:

=COUNTIF(A:A, "=" & A2)

Zapewni liczbę zduplikowanych rekordów w zastosowanej formule komórkowej.

Objaśnienie wzoru:

  1. Odp .: A to zakres, w którym zostanie przeprowadzone duplikat porównania.
  2. „=” to operator porównujący rekordy dla duplikatów.
  3. I A2 to wartość, która zostanie porównana w zakresie tj. Odp .: A (kolumna A)

Możesz użyć filtru, aby sprawdzić zduplikowane rekordy z X nr. duplikatu.

Sprawdź zrzut ekranu pod kątem zastosowania tej formuły:

Zrzut ekranu

Prabhat Singh
źródło
Dziękuję, to bardzo pomaga ... głosujmy tę odpowiedź!
Dan Ortega